Senior Java Developer Position

1 week ago


Belfast, United Kingdom Citigroup Global Markets Limited Full time
Job Title: Senior Java Developer

Job Summary:

Citigroup Global Markets Limited is seeking a highly skilled Senior Java Developer to join our team. As a Senior Java Developer, you will be responsible for developing and maintaining a suite of Finance Desk applications as part of a global development team. You will work closely with business stakeholders to understand business priorities, document requirements, and determine solutions. You will be accountable for all phases of the development process, including analysis, design, construction, testing, and implementation. You will also provide user and operational support on applications to business users.

Key Responsibilities:

  • Develop and maintain a suite of Finance Desk applications using Java and related technologies.
  • Work closely with business stakeholders to understand business priorities and document requirements.
  • Determine solutions to business problems and implement them using Java and related technologies.
  • Accountable for all phases of the development process, including analysis, design, construction, testing, and implementation.
  • Provide user and operational support on applications to business users.
  • Participate in key business initiatives primarily focused on Market Risk and Position/Inventory Management.
  • Coordinate global testing and schedule application rollouts.
  • Contribute towards improving the Dev Ops CI/CD Pipelines and Strategic Architecture.


Requirements:

  • Strong core Java skills.
  • Experience with Spring boot/Microservice-style application development.
  • Strong experience with Relational Databases like Oracle, MSSQL.
  • Experience with cloud-based architectures on OpenShift or Kubernetes.
  • Testing experience with distributed software applications.
  • Strong experience with Unix or Linux.


What We Offer:

Citigroup Global Markets Limited offers a competitive base salary, annually reviewed, and a whole host of additional benefits, including 27 days annual leave, a discretionary annual performance-related bonus, private medical care, life insurance, employee assistance program, pension plan, paid parental leave, and special discounts for employees, family, and friends. We are committed to ensuring our workplace is where everyone feels comfortable coming to work as their whole self, every day. We want the best talent around the world to be energized to join us, motivated to stay, and empowered to thrive.

Equal Opportunities Employer:

Citigroup Global Markets Limited is an equal opportunities employer and welcomes applications from all qualified candidates. We are committed to diversity and inclusion and believe that a diverse and inclusive workplace is essential to our success. We are an affirmative action employer and welcome applications from underrepresented groups.

  • Belfast, United Kingdom Citigroup Inc. Full time

    Job Title: Senior Java DeveloperCitigroup Inc. is seeking a highly skilled Senior Java Developer to join our Prime Brokerage Technology team in Belfast. As a Senior Java Developer, you will be responsible for designing, developing, and delivering high-quality software applications using Java and related technologies.Key Responsibilities:Design and develop...


  • Belfast, United Kingdom Citigroup Inc. Full time

    Job Title: Senior Java DeveloperCitigroup Inc. is seeking a highly skilled Senior Java Developer to join our Prime Brokerage Technology team in Belfast. As a Senior Java Developer, you will be responsible for designing, developing, and delivering high-quality software applications using Java and related technologies.Key Responsibilities:Design and develop...


  • Belfast, United Kingdom MCS Group Full time

    Senior Java Developer OpportunityMCS Group is proud to partner with a leading global Tech for Good organization as they establish a presence in Northern Ireland.This exciting opportunity has arisen due to rapid expansion, and we are seeking a highly skilled Senior Java Developer to join their dynamic team.Why Apply?Competitive salary up to £55KRemote and...


  • Belfast, United Kingdom MCS Group Full time

    Senior Java Developer OpportunityMCS Group is proud to partner with a leading global Tech for Good organization as they establish a presence in Northern Ireland.This exciting opportunity has arisen due to rapid expansion, and we are seeking a highly skilled Senior Java Developer to join their dynamic team.Why Apply?Competitive salary up to £55KRemote and...


  • Belfast, United Kingdom Citigroup Inc. Full time

    Senior Java Developer Role OverviewCitigroup Inc. is a leading global bank with a presence in over 160 countries. We provide a wide range of financial products and services to consumers, corporations, governments, and institutions. Our Prime Brokerage Technology team provides solutions that underpin the operations of our clients and traders, and we are...


  • Belfast, United Kingdom Citigroup Inc. Full time

    Senior Java Developer Role OverviewCitigroup Inc. is a leading global bank with a presence in over 160 countries. We provide a wide range of financial products and services to consumers, corporations, governments, and institutions. Our Prime Brokerage Technology team provides solutions that underpin the operations of our clients and traders, and we are...


  • Belfast, United Kingdom Citigroup Global Markets Limited Full time

    Job Title: Senior Java Developer About the Role: We are seeking a highly skilled Senior Java Developer to join our team at Citigroup Global Markets Limited. As a Senior Java Developer, you will be responsible for developing and maintaining a suite of Finance Desk applications as part of a global development team. Key Responsibilities: * Develop and...


  • Belfast, United Kingdom Citigroup Global Markets Limited Full time

    Job Title: Senior Java Developer About the Role: We are seeking a highly skilled Senior Java Developer to join our team at Citigroup Global Markets Limited. As a Senior Java Developer, you will be responsible for developing and maintaining a suite of Finance Desk applications as part of a global development team. Key Responsibilities: * Develop and...

  • Java Developer

    3 weeks ago


    Belfast, United Kingdom Ocho Full time

    Job Title: Java Developer - Contract PositionLocation: Belfast, Northern Ireland (2 days in office compulsory)Up to £550 per dayInside IR35Company Overview:Ocho is a leading global markets company that enables clients to trade in a wide range of asset classes, including futures, options, cash, and OTC markets. We are dedicated to providing innovative...

  • Java Developer

    3 weeks ago


    Belfast, United Kingdom Ocho Full time

    Job Title: Java Developer - Contract PositionLocation: Belfast, Northern Ireland (2 days in office compulsory)Up to £550 per dayInside IR35Company Overview:Ocho is a leading global markets company that enables clients to trade in a wide range of asset classes, including futures, options, cash, and OTC markets. We are dedicated to providing innovative...


  • Belfast, United Kingdom Version 1 Full time

    About Version 1Version 1 is a leading provider of eGovernment systems and business-critical solutions to the utilities and financial services sectors. Our Java Practice has been at the forefront of delivering innovative solutions using best-of-breed Java toolsets.Job SummaryWe are seeking a skilled Java Developer to join our Scrum Team. As a Java Developer,...


  • Belfast, United Kingdom Version 1 Full time

    About Version 1Version 1 is a leading provider of eGovernment systems and business-critical solutions to the utilities and financial services sectors. Our Java Practice has been at the forefront of delivering innovative solutions using best-of-breed Java toolsets.Job SummaryWe are seeking a skilled Java Developer to join our Scrum Team. As a Java Developer,...


  • Belfast, United Kingdom Citibank (Switzerland) AG Full time

    Senior Java Engineer (VP) – BelfastCitibank (Switzerland) AG is seeking a highly skilled Senior Java Engineer to join our Prime Brokerage Technology team in Belfast. As a key member of our team, you will play a critical role in delivering innovative solutions that underpin the operations of our clients and traders.Key Responsibilities:Ownership and...


  • Belfast, United Kingdom Citibank (Switzerland) AG Full time

    Senior Java Engineer (VP) – BelfastCitibank (Switzerland) AG is seeking a highly skilled Senior Java Engineer to join our Prime Brokerage Technology team in Belfast. As a key member of our team, you will play a critical role in delivering innovative solutions that underpin the operations of our clients and traders.Key Responsibilities:Ownership and...


  • Belfast, United Kingdom Realtime Recruitment Full time

    Job Title: Senior Java Developer Location: Belfast, Northern Ireland (2 days onsite per week) Contract Type: Contract (Inside IR35) Realtime is seeking an experienced Senior Java Developer to join our clients dynamic team in Belfast. This is an exciting opportunity to work on cutting-edge projects within a collaborative environment. Design and...


  • Belfast, United Kingdom Realtime Recruitment Full time

    Job Title: Senior Java Developer Location: Belfast, Northern Ireland (2 days onsite per week) Contract Type: Contract (Inside IR35) Realtime is seeking an experienced Senior Java Developer to join our clients dynamic team in Belfast. This is an exciting opportunity to work on cutting-edge projects within a collaborative environment. Design and...


  • Belfast, United Kingdom Citibank (Switzerland) AG Full time

    Senior Java Engineer (VP) – BelfastCitibank (Switzerland) AG is seeking a highly skilled Senior Java Engineer to join our Prime Brokerage Technology team in Belfast. As a key member of our team, you will play a critical role in delivering innovative solutions that underpin the operations of our clients and traders.Key Responsibilities:Ownership and...


  • Belfast, United Kingdom Citibank (Switzerland) AG Full time

    Senior Java Engineer (VP) – BelfastCitibank (Switzerland) AG is seeking a highly skilled Senior Java Engineer to join our Prime Brokerage Technology team in Belfast. As a key member of our team, you will play a critical role in delivering innovative solutions that underpin the operations of our clients and traders.Key Responsibilities:Ownership and...


  • Belfast, United Kingdom Citibank (Switzerland) AG Full time

    Senior Java Engineer (VP) – BelfastCitibank (Switzerland) AG is seeking a highly skilled Senior Java Engineer to join our Prime Brokerage Technology team in Belfast. As a key member of our team, you will play a critical role in delivering innovative solutions that underpin the operations of our clients and traders.Key Responsibilities:Ownership and...


  • Belfast, United Kingdom Citibank (Switzerland) AG Full time

    Senior Java Engineer (VP) – BelfastCitibank (Switzerland) AG is seeking a highly skilled Senior Java Engineer to join our Prime Brokerage Technology team in Belfast. As a key member of our team, you will play a critical role in delivering innovative solutions that underpin the operations of our clients and traders.Key Responsibilities:Ownership and...